Sunday night was a tough one for the New York teams.
The New York Mets were shut out in Chavez Ravine, and the New York Giants disappointed home crowds with a primetime loss to the Cincinnati Bengals.
It was another miserable night at MetLife. The Big Blue faithful watched their team go 3 for 5 on fourth-down attempts but fail to score more than a touchdown, losing 17-7.
On the bright side, the Giants ended a scoring drought at home, going without a TD in four consecutive games at MetLife Stadium, after rookie running back Tyrone Tracy punched it in during the third quarter.

You can bet that Donte DiVincenzo is upset about being traded from New York and separated from his Villanova teammates.
DiVincenzo, previously part of the Knicks’ Nova Three, reunited with his former team for a preseason matchup, wearing a Minnesota Timberwolves jersey.
DiVincenzo, Josh Hart and Knicks star Jalen Brunson formed the memorable trio—formerly Wildcats who went on to play for the Knicks, they were joined by new Knick Miles Bridges, also a former teammate at Villanova.
